Fire Restoration TechnicianA successful Fire Restoration Technician monitors, inspects and completes tasks for restoration jobs to ensure completion of drying, demolition, pack-out of contents and various fire restoration activities. The Fire Restoration Technician prepares and reviews documentation to include notes, photos and documents according to company policies and procedures to ensure reimbursement from insurance companies, as well as explains processes used to complete active jobs and next steps to resolution in person to customers.Job ResponsibilitiesRetrieves work orders, ensures appropriate equipment and supplies are loaded on truck needed for job, arrives to work site.Explains processes used to complete active jobs and next steps to resolution in person to customers using printed materials as a guide with or without supervisorCompletes assigned jobs according to company processes while maintaining quality control on each job with urgencyPerforms fire/smoke damage repair and tasks to include water extraction, pack-out of contents, removing/disposing of non-salvageable materials, light construction and demolition as directed by supervisorEnsures equipment, supplies, vehicles, and products are properly handled. Reports any equipment malfunction and or damage to supervisorInspects jobs after completion and obtains customer signatures for approval purposes, and requests payments when necessaryResponsible for making daily adjustments to the drying plan based on meter readingsInspects jobs after completion and obtains customer signatures for approval purposes, and requests payments when necessaryResolves issues with customers, communicates customer issues, daily job activities with supervisor and key company staffPrepares documentation and pictures according to company policies and procedures to ensure reimbursement from insurance companiesJob RequirementsHigh school graduate or equivalentExperience in the restoration or construction industry is preferred, but not requiredValid Drivers' License and satisfactory driving recordGood verbal and written and communication skillsGood problem solving and customer service skillsKnowledge of disaster restoration industryMust be able to prioritize activities and meet deadlinesExperience with entering data using a tablet or mobile phoneReport to work on time in a clean, complete uniformRead and follow product label usage instructionsCertifications are preferred, but not required:FSRT Fire & Smoke Restoration TechnicianOCT Odor Control TechnicianPhysical Demands and Working ConditionsThe physical demands are representative of those that must be met by an employee to per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.Incumbent must be prepared to:Move up to 70 pounds often, by lifting, carrying, pushing, pulling, or otherwise repositioning objects.Must be able to stand and walk for extended periods of time. Lifting, squatting, crawling and crouching is required.Express or exchange ideas with others and receive and act on detailed information given.For safety reasons, respirators, which are used in certain situations, must be able to seal to your face.Inside and outside working conditions: The change of environment such as with or without air conditioning and heating.Disclaimer: The above statements are intended to describe the general nature and level of work being performed by associates assigned to this classification.
